MARKET INSIGHTS
Global Dicumyl Peroxide market size was valued at USD 184 million in 2024. The market is projected to grow from USD 193 million in 2025 to USD 260 million by 2032, exhibiting a CAGR of 5.2% during the forecast period.
Dicumyl Peroxide (DCP) is an organic peroxide primarily used as a cross‑linking agent for polymers and elastomers. It facilitates polymerization reactions in industrial applications, enabling the production of durable materials such as rubber seals, tires, hoses, and wire & cable coatings. Additionally, DCP acts as a flame‑retardant synergist in expanded polystyrene (EPS), enhancing fire resistance when incorporated in small quantities.
The market is driven by increasing demand from the polymer and rubber industries, particularly in Asia‑Pacific, where rapid industrialization fuels growth. However, stringent regulations on chemical safety pose challenges. Key players like Sinopec Shanghai Gaoqiao, AkzoNobel, and Arkema dominate the market, collectively holding around 60% of global revenue. Emerging applications in automotive and construction sectors further contribute to market expansion.

Outlook
The Asia‑Pacific region remains the dominant force in DCP consumption, driven by its robust automotive, construction, and electronics sectors. Regulatory frameworks in the European Union and North America are increasingly emphasizing chemical safety and sustainability, prompting manufacturers to adopt cleaner production techniques. Meanwhile, emerging markets in South Asia and Africa are beginning to establish local production capabilities, which could moderate the concentration of supply in China and India over the next decade.
Future Trends
Flexible electronics and wearable technology are rapidly expanding, creating demand for cross‑linking agents that can withstand bending and temperature fluctuations. Concurrently, research into bio‑based peroxide alternatives is gaining momentum, offering a pathway to reduce reliance on petrochemical feedstocks. Finally, alternative cross‑linking technologies—such as radiation curing and silane‑based systems—continue to evolve, presenting both competition and opportunities for DCP developers to innovate higher‑performance formulations.
